Last Listing description (June 2026)

This impressive light-filled double storey home delivers an exceptional sense of scale, comfort and lifestyle appeal. Framed by manicured gardens and peacefully set within a desirable cul-de-sac, the residence offers a refined yet relaxed family environment, perfectly suited to those seeking space, functionality and everyday sophistication.

Multiple living zones are positioned throughout the home to provide excellent separation and flexibility. A spacious formal lounge and separate formal dining room sit elegantly at the front of the residence, while an expansive open-plan family and meals area forms the heart of the home at the rear. Upstairs, a substantial rumpus room offers the perfect space for relaxed family living or a dedicated children's retreat.

At the centre of it all, the gourmet kitchen has been beautifully appointed for both everyday practicality and effortless entertaining. Showcasing expansive stone benchtops with breakfast bar seating, new Bosch stainless steel appliances including a double oven and gas cooktop, and a walk-in pantry, its central positioning ensures seamless connection to the surrounding living areas and clear views across the backyard.

Accommodation is generous and thoughtfully considered, comprising 4 king-sized bedrooms all complete with double built-in wardrobes, along with a versatile downstairs study that can effortlessly function as a fifth bedroom or private guest retreat. The palatial master suite creates a true parents' sanctuary, enhanced by its own sitting area, walk-in robe and spacious ensuite featuring a bath and double vanity.

Step outdoors to discover an inviting entertainer's setting where an expansive covered deck wraps around the home and overlooks the stunning saltwater inground pool. Beyond, a level grassed yard provides ample room for children and pets to enjoy, all framed by established landscaping and feature trees that enhance both privacy and ambience.

Additional features include ducted and split-system air conditioning, gas appliances throughout and a remote double garage.

Enjoying excellent proximity to quality local schooling including Beaumont Hills Public (750m) and Rouse Hill High School, beautiful family parks, extensive walking and bike trails, city bus transport, Beaumont Hills Shopping Centre (750m) and Rouse Hill Town Centre (2km) as well as easy to access to both Kellyville and Rouse Hill Metro stations.

This impressive residence delivers boutique family living with everyday convenience close at hand.

About Beaumont Hills 2155

The size of Beaumont Hills is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. There are 16 parks, covering nearly 24.0% of the total area. The population of Beaumont Hills in 2016 was 9042 people. By 2021 the population was 9041 showing a population decline of 0.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Beaumont Hills is 10-19 years. Households in Beaumont Hills are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Beaumont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 83.50% of the homes in Beaumont Hills were owner-occupied compared with 82.80% in 2016.

Beaumont Hills has 2,781 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Beaumont Hills have seen a 27.63%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 6.38% increase.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Beaumont Hills is $1,827,666 while the median value for Units is $1,095,405.
  • Houses have a median rent of $985.
There are currently 16 properties listed for sale, and 5 properties listed for rent in Beaumont hills on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 84 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Beaumont hills.
